McCamey ISD board approves Brenna Heredia as high school principal

McCamey ISD Board of Trustees · May 13, 2026

Following closed session on personnel, the McCamey ISD Board approved Brenna Heredia to serve as McCamey High School principal at its May 13 meeting.

After a closed session under Texas Government Code §551.074 for personnel matters, the McCamey ISD Board reconvened at 8:27 p.m. and voted to approve Brenna Heredia as McCamey High School principal. The motion to hire Heredia was made by Robert Silva and seconded by Ramon Venegas; trustees Selby, Silva, Acosta, Venegas and Butler voted in favor.

Heredia had participated earlier in the meeting in the academic report as the high school counselor and was named in the personnel action following closed session. The board recorded the hire in open session immediately after reconvening; the meeting adjourned at 8:39 p.m.
